Transaction 32ffddec20a02fe357eaea57a3ac820479a5fcf6bcd418de656bfd4f8f13e85b

596 Input
2 Outputs
  • 32ffddec20a02fe357eaea57a3ac820479a5fcf6bcd418de656bfd4f8f13e85b:0
  • value  412485
    address  38S7qeZNAWkqmyAbChdHX68m1bhUXaQJuH
  • 32ffddec20a02fe357eaea57a3ac820479a5fcf6bcd418de656bfd4f8f13e85b:1
  • value  3079917110
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s